#97e9ff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#97e9ff is composed of 59.2% red, 91.4%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.8% cyan, 8.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 192.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 79.6%. #97e9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2fd3ff. Closest websafe color is: #99ffff.

Shades and Tints of #97e9ff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b0e is the darkest color, while #f9fe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#97e9ff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c7cdcf is the less saturated color, while #97e9ff is the most saturated one.
